Understanding Precision Collision Repair: The Basics and Benefits
Precision collision repair is a specialized service that goes beyond basic vehicle maintenance and repairs. It involves meticulous techniques and advanced equipment to restore damaged vehicles to their original condition, almost as if they were never involved in a collision. This level of detail is particularly beneficial for those who own classic cars or want to preserve the aesthetic appeal of their modern vehicles.
The process encompasses various services, including vehicle dent repair, car restoration, and car paint services. It ensures not just structural integrity but also maintains the original finish and design elements. The benefits are numerous; it preserves the value of the vehicle, reduces long-term costs by extending the life of replacement parts, and provides a more satisfying, personalized outcome for car owners.

Real-World Examples: Why Precision is the Superior Choice
In today’s world, where cars are increasingly complex machines, choosing the right repair service can make a significant difference in both vehicle performance and longevity. Real-world examples illustrate why precision collision repair stands out as the superior choice over basic services. Consider a scenario where a car experiences a minor fender bender. A basic auto repair shop might offer quick, affordable repairs using standard replacement parts. However, a precision collision repair facility would go beyond fixing the visible damage. They would meticulously realign the frame, ensuring that all components are in perfect harmony, preventing future alignment issues and potential safety hazards.
Take another example with a bumper repair. A basic service might simply swap out the damaged part with a generic replacement, often leading to aesthetics that don’t match the vehicle’s original design. Precision collision repair technicians, however, would carefully assess the damage, custom-fit a new bumper to match the exact specifications of the car, and use advanced techniques to ensure it seamlessly blends into the existing bodywork. This not only enhances the visual appeal but also preserves the overall value and integrity of the vehicle, making precision collision repair the clear choice for those seeking top-tier auto frame repair and bumper repair services among other auto repair services.
